Game Contents
36" x 24" map board (hard mounted), 395 plastic miniature playing pieces, battle board, rules, all in a box approximately 18" x 12" x 3.4"

Box Description
A Game of Grand Strategy

The year is 1938. Japan and China are at war. Japanese armed forces have invaded China and become embroiled in a grueling war of attrition. The rising tide of Chinese nationalism with Chiang Kai-sheik as its figurehead meant that China would not succumb by force easily.

The Japanese High Command would prefer to end the conflict in China but to withdraw meant losing face and would be viewed as an unacceptable admission of defeat.

Most of the much needed natural resources and oil are still under the control of the United States and Britain in their respective Asian and Pacific colonies. Soon Japan will be forced to launch a quick surprise attack to gain these resources and hope to defeat the U.S. and Britain in a few lightning strokes. However, one last great offensive in China is necessary.

It is at this point in history that Pacific at War begins.

July 29, 1941. News of Japan's occupation of Saigon which threatens the British positions in Burma and Malaya, the Dutch in Indonesia, and the American in the Philippine Islands hits the U.S. with the force of a thunderbolt. President Roosevelt freezes Japanese assets in the United States and places an embargo on exports of oil to Japan. The United Kingdom, Canada and the Dutch government in exile follow suit, depriving Japan of much needed oil resources. Japan's fuel supply is expected to last 2 years, after which their navy and army will be completely crippled. For 5 months the Japanese political minister unsuccessfully seeks a working diplomatic solution to the embargo stranglehold. The embargo continues, threatening to incapacitate the fleet of the empire of the rising sun. Amongst a heated debate, the Japanese high command reluctantly decides to go to war with the U.S. Japan executes a stealthy lightning stroke attack on Pearl Harbor, seeking to knock out the U.S. as a force in the Pacific and hoping to buy itself enough time to conquer South East Asia and many Island colonies to secure resources it needs before the U.S. can recover...
Thus would commence what would be the largest naval struggle in history.
